Paper
The best paper for printing your personalized greeting cards is usually 14 point card stock. Why? Well there are a number of reasons. First of all, this paper is not thin, but it’s also not too thick where you will need to use more than one stamp to mail it out. The other option to consider when choosing paper is if you want it to be glossy/shiny, or if you would rather it be a matte finish. Good online printers will give you the option to choose between both.
